I am at the stage now, where I am ready to post coins to my swap partner, but now discover that one of the coins I requested is not available.
It is a total accident on my partners side, as he input the availability against the wrong coin.

As accidents happen, and I hold no blame at all against him, but now wish to cancel this exchange, and probably start again.

Therefore, how do I cancel this exchange, or do I 'hide in swap monitor' it?

You can each go to the "Rate the swap" page and click on "NO RATING" and the both of you can explain that the swap was canceled by mutual agreement. Be very careful not to confuse the"0 star" rating with "no rating" as that will affect your rating score if accidentally clicked. The "NO RATING" will not affect your score and will complete the transaction.
